Mahindra XUV 500 now dearer by Rs. 55,000

Come January 1, Mahindra’s flagship SUV, XUV 500 will dearer by atleast 30,000.

“The price rise has been necessitated as the launch price was an invitation price and there has also been a considerable impact of increase in raw material costs and the rupee depreciation with respect to the dollar and the euro,” the company said.

Some good news for those who have booked the XUV 500, as a special case, for all the current bookings, for which delivery has not been made, the increase would only be 50 percent of the actual price increase proposed.

The base model will be dearer by Rs 30,000, the four-wheel drive variant will cost as much as Rs 50,000 more and the higher W8-AWD model will be dearer by Rs 55,000. All the prices are with reference to ex-showroom, Delhi.

The SUV, priced Rs 10.8 to 11.95 lakh (ex-showroom, Delhi), was launched on September 29 and booking began on October 1. The demand has been so high that the company had to suspend booking till January from October 10. It has an order backlog of over 8,000 units.

Mahindra XUV 500 (pronounced as XUV five double O) is available in two-wheel drive option and four–wheel drive option. The XUV 500 is powered by a 2.2 litre mHawk transverse-engine which produces 140 PS and 330 NM of Torque.
